Transaction ff7ab59679f63f5b8f519a5dc5139f65f40fde61196aeea92a7f59d03d86eeea

1 Input
2 Outputs
  • ff7ab59679f63f5b8f519a5dc5139f65f40fde61196aeea92a7f59d03d86eeea:0
  • value  1518063
    address  31onUBvpabruv1HiqmEi9SGixNvK5kGHfj
  • ff7ab59679f63f5b8f519a5dc5139f65f40fde61196aeea92a7f59d03d86eeea:1
  • value  54186
    address  3FfhVaSB7H8itJwoF8XqRLnMSnVGhBJgKV